• Oil minister Dharmendra Pradhan wants tourist towns to run on clean fuel

    Oil minister Dharmendra Pradhan on Sunday proposed to make major tourist destinations switch completely to clean fuels with a view to weaving sustainability into tourism.

    Addressing a function organised to mark the World Tourism Day, Pradhan said switching 100 per cent clean fuels will further help protect monuments and ensure a cleaner environment for the tourists.

    Pradhan’s proposal build on his ministry’s ongoing efforts to expand city gas (CNG and PNG) network in 400 districts, which will wean public transport away from diesel to clean-burning natural gas.

    The government recently launched plans to fully power Konarak, which hosts the famous sun temple in Pradhan’s home state Odisha, with solar power.
